在企业办公或远程访问场景中,Windows 7系统上的VPN(虚拟私人网络)曾是用户实现安全远程接入内网的重要工具,许多用户在使用过程中会遇到一个常见问题:VPN连接已建立(状态显示为“已连接”),但仍然无法访问内网资源或互联网资源,这种情况不仅影响工作效率,还可能引发安全隐患,本文将从网络协议、路由表、DNS配置和防火墙策略等多个维度,深入剖析该问题的根本原因,并提供可操作性强的解决方案。

确认是否真正“连接成功”,部分用户误以为状态栏显示“已连接”即表示可以正常通信,这仅代表隧道建立成功,不代表数据能正确转发,建议打开命令提示符(以管理员身份运行),输入 ping <内网IP>(如 ping 192.168.1.1)测试连通性,若无响应,则说明数据包未被正确路由。

检查路由表设置,Windows 7的默认行为是在建立VPN后自动添加一条指向内网子网的静态路由,但若内网网段与本地局域网冲突(例如两者都使用192.168.1.x),会导致流量被错误引导,使用命令 route print 查看当前路由表,重点关注是否有类似 168.1.0/24 的条目,其下一跳应为VPN接口地址(如10.0.0.1),若发现异常路由,可用 route delete 192.168.1.0 删除后重新连接。

DNS解析失败也是常见诱因,即使能ping通服务器,仍可能因DNS配置不当导致无法访问域名资源,进入“网络连接” → “属性” → “Internet 协议版本 4 (TCP/IPv4)” → “属性”,确保“使用以下DNS服务器地址”被勾选,并手动指定内网DNS(如192.168.1.10),若使用的是DHCP分配的DNS,可尝试断开并重连VPN,让客户端重新获取DNS信息。

防火墙或杀毒软件拦截也可能导致此问题,Windows Defender防火墙或第三方安全软件可能阻止非标准端口的数据传输(如PPTP的1723端口或L2TP/IPSec的UDP 500),建议临时禁用防火墙测试,若问题消失,则需添加相应规则放行。

考虑升级或更换协议,Windows 7对某些现代加密协议(如OpenVPN)支持有限,而传统PPTP协议安全性较低,建议联系IT部门确认是否可改用更稳定的IKEv2或OpenVPN方案,并确保客户端配置文件正确安装。

Win7 VPN不能上网的问题往往不是单一因素所致,而是多个配置环节协同作用的结果,通过系统化排查路由、DNS、防火墙和协议兼容性,通常能快速定位并解决故障,对于长期依赖Win7的用户,建议逐步迁移到Windows 10/11,以获得更好的网络稳定性和安全性支持。

Windows 7系统下VPN连接成功但无法上网问题的深度排查与解决方案  第1张

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N